Maintain a Fire Extinguisher on Hand
Fires can occur in your kitchen, a malfunctioning Christmas design, an errant fireplace, the bbq pit, etc. It can happen anywhere so maintain a fire extinguisher in your home to address emergency situations. Ensure this is fully filled and inspected every year. You must recognize just how to utilize it so you will certainly have the visibility of mind in case a fire appears in your home. As well as keep in mind, do not target at the top of the fire. Always aim the fire extinguisher nozzle at the base to kill the source. Pair this gadget with smoke alarms and carbon monoxide detectors. Having these things around prevents a full-on fire which will certainly compel the firefighters to splash your house in substantial quantities of water.
Look out for All Type of Leakages
A leaking pipe can result in significant architectural damage. If you spot any leakages in your house, do not wait before it escalates. Common indications are:
Gurgling paint
Peeling wallpaper
Water spots
Sagging ceiling
Existence of mold and mildew and mildew
Stuffy scent
Require specialist solutions today to have the issue repaired. It's great to have a water damages plan. Begin by discovering exactly how to turn off the main water line shutoff. Maintain mops, towels, as well as containers accessible to prepare to address an unexpected leakage. Most importantly, maintain your water remediation expert on your phone call checklist so you can call for help right away.
Replace Worn Out Gadgets
Prevent an electric fire or leaking pipes by having your washing machine, clothes dryer, dishwasher, a/c, central heating boiler, and also refrigerator inspected. If you mean to utilize old Christmas lights and also decorative equipment, watch out for frayed wirings to stay clear of overheating and fires.
Inspect Fuses of Seasonal Items
For decorative products that you utilize yearly, it is great to check the fuse. See to it there's no water damages. Tidy them before utilizing them if they are covered with dirt. You have to likewise check the wires for cracks, breaks, or signs of mold and also mold. Anything that looks shabby needs to not be utilized.

Water Damage Restoration Safety Tips
Safety First
When it comes to water restoration, the only thing you should remember is SAFETY FIRST. Water damage and flooding can be very dangerous because of secondary dangers that water can have in your home; namely mold and electrical damage. Before approaching a water damage restoration project, ask yourself:
Is it safe to stay in the house during your restoration?
Staying in a home after you experience flooding and water damage may come with its own set of risks and dangers. It’s important to have your home inspected after the water damage to make sure that there is no electrical damage or harmful bacteria and mold growth from stagnant water and moisture.
Are there electrical and slip and fall hazards in the home?
In addition to harmful black mold and bacteria from stagnant water, there are other dangers that result from electrical damage and slip and fall risks that you need to be wary of. Never walk through standing water after flooding without being certain that all appliances and electrical outlets are shut off.
Are you qualified to clean and restore the water damaged area?
Cleaning up standing water and restoring your home following water damage requires you to have the necessary skillset. While you may be able to repair your home following minor water damage issues, there are many things that you want a professional water damage restoration professional to inspect.
